A nurse is reviewing the medical record of a client who reports his urine is red-orange. The nurse should identify that which of the following medications can cause this adverse effect?
Correct Answer: C
Rationale: Rifampin is known to cause red-orange discoloration of urine and other body fluids.

A nurse is assisting in the care of a client who is to receive a transfusion of packed red blood cells (PRBCs). Which of the following solutions should be administered with PRBCs?
Correct Answer: A
Rationale: Normal saline (0.9% sodium chloride) is compatible with PRBCs, preventing hemolysis or clotting.

A nurse is reinforcing teaching with a client who has gastroesophageal reflux disease (GERD). Which of the following statements by the client indicates an understanding of the teaching?
Correct Answer: D
Rationale: Waiting 2 hours before lying down reduces reflux by allowing gastric emptying.
